Introduction of Cockatoo Species
Cockatoos come from the household Cacatuidae, and there are 21 species of cockatoos. They differ significantly in size, color, and character. Below is a table highlighting some common cockatoo types and their distinguishing functions.
| Species | Size | Color | Lifespan | Personality Traits |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Sulphur-Crested | 18-22 inches | White with yellow crest | 40-70 years | Social, affectionate, can be loud |
| Moluccan | 18-24 inches | Pink | 40-60 years | Highly social, requiring of attention |
| Umbrella | 16-20 inches | White with black crest | 50-60 years | Smart, playful, requires mental stimulation |
| Goffin's | 12-14 inches | White with peach blush | 15-30 years | Curious, lively, extremely interactive |
| Black Cockatoo | 18-24 inches | Black with brilliant red/ yellow tail | 40-70 years | Independent, strong willed, requires area |

Factors to consider Before Buying
Before you choose to bring a cockatoo home, think about the following factors:
1. Area Requirements
Cockatoos require sufficient space to move around and workout. Guarantee you have an ideal cage and a safe location for them to roam.
2. Time Commitment
Cockatoos need comprehensive interaction and psychological stimulation. Daily playtime, training, and social interaction are necessary to keep them delighted and healthy.
3. Noise Level
These birds can be very singing. Prospective owners ought to understand sound constraints in their living circumstances and how this might impact their way of life.
4. Diet and Nutrition
Cockatoos require a well balanced diet including pellets, fresh fruits, veggies, and occasional nuts. Understanding their dietary needs is crucial for their health.
5. Veterinary Care
Routine veterinary check-ups are required to monitor and keep your cockatoo's health. Be gotten ready for the costs related to bird care.
Costs of Owning a Cockatoo
The preliminary and ongoing expenses of owning a cockatoo can differ widely based upon species, care, and area. Below is a table describing a few of the key expenditures connected with cockatoo ownership.
| Expenditure | Estimated Cost |
|---|---|
| Purchase Price | ₤ 1,000 - ₤ 4,000 depending on types |
| Preliminary Setup (Cage, Accessories) | ₤ 400 - ₤ 1,000 |
| Regular Monthly Food and Treats | ₤ 50 - ₤ 150 |
| Veterinary Care (Annual) | ₤ 100 - ₤ 300 |
| Toys and Enrichment | ₤ 20 - ₤ 100 per month |
| Overall First Year Cost | ₤ 1,670 - ₤ 5,750 |

Often Asked Questions (FAQ)
What is the life-span of a cockatoo?
Cockatoos can live anywhere from 15 to 70 years, depending on the types and level of care supplied.
Do cockatoos require buddies?
Yes, cockatoos are social creatures and flourish on interaction, whether with their owners or other birds.
How much space do cockatoos require?
Cockatoos require a roomy cage and a location for daily workout. The cage needs to ideally be at least 24x24x36 inches for smaller sized types and larger for larger ones.
Are cockatoos loud?
Yes, cockatoos are understood for their vocalizations and can be quite loud. Be gotten ready for this element of their nature.
What are the dietary needs of cockatoos?
A well balanced diet plan includes top quality pellets, fresh fruits, veggies, and periodic nuts. Avoid avocados, chocolate, and caffeine as they are harmful to birds.
